Ryan, (Polly) Pauline Marie Age 86, died peacefully on Sunday morning, May 18, 2014 in Albuquerque, NM. She is survived by her sons, Bill Ryan and his wife Joi of Rio Rancho, NM, Terry Ryan and his wife Mayra of San Jose, CA; four grandchildren, Kit Ryan, Will Ryan both of San Jose, CA, Melissa Ryan Segundo of Rio Rancho, NM, and Brandon Ryan of Atlanta, GA; one great-grandson, Gabino of Rio Rancho, NM, and numerous other relatives that she loved dearly. Polly was born in Joliet, IL of parents, Mary Milosevich and Anton Zager. She was preceded in death by her husband, (Bill) William J. Ryan, a WWII Navy veteran. Her community involvement in Mokena, IL included: a successful real estate business, Polly Ryan Realty; an Officer of the Chamber of Commerce for 20 years; an activist; and a leader of the Independence Day parade as Polly the Clown. Polly transferred these pursuits to Fairwinds of Rio Rancho where she was on the welcoming committee and organizer of Polly�s Folly�s, the afternoon ladies happy hour. She loved to play cards. It didn�t matter if it was Pinochle, Canasta, Bridge, or Euchre. Polly played for fun, but being highly competitive meant she played to win. Bingo was also an enthusiastic pastime of hers. Polly and Bill hosted many extended family holiday parties filled with exuberant revelry. In her later years, she thoroughly enjoyed attending family dinners as well as spending time with precious relatives as they visited her in Rio Rancho.
